Key Features
- Ticket Studio: Transforms vague tickets into quality specifications with clear context, ensuring coding agents have precise instructions.
- Accelerate: Delivers merge-ready pull requests by combining coding agents with human developer oversight, ensuring code quality and faster delivery.
- Elastic Engineering Capacity: Provides on-demand engineering capacity, allowing companies to scale their development efforts without the need for extensive hiring.
- Automated Testing: Integrates testing and coverage to ensure code reliability and reduce the risk of introducing bugs.
- Professional Workspaces: Dedicated, secure environments tailored for enterprise-grade development needs and team collaboration.
- Frontend & Fullstack Modes: Specialized interfaces and toolsets optimized for both UI design and complex backend logic.
- Intuitive Builder Interface: A user-friendly design that lowers the barrier to entry, making coding accessible for every type of builder.
- Integrated Resources: Instant access to documentation, changelogs, and community support directly within the platform.
- Cloud-Native Development: Build and deploy applications directly from the cloud without the need for complex local environment setup.
